Founded in 2010, Simplicate Interactive is a small web development company. Their team provides web development, web design, ux/ui design, custom software development, and more. The firm is based in Toronto, Canada.

Simplicate Interactive was hired by an advertising agency to redevelop a subscription-based food website. The previous website was not meeting customer needs, so Simplicate was tasked with improving the UX design and developing a subscription-based function that allowed customers to save food items in their shopping cart and receive them monthly. This was a unique feature at the time, and Simplicate successfully implemented it. The project has been ongoing since August 2016, with an investment of around $100,000, and the agency continues to work with Simplicate on four more websites.
An events company engaged Simplicate Interactive for web development, branding, and the creation of a backend CMS for managing vendors and sponsors. Simplicate reimagined the company's website on Craft CMS, improving user navigation and achieving the desired aesthetic. They are currently working on the second phase of the backend CMS. The partnership, which began in January 2010, continues with an investment of $50,000–$100,000 CAD.
Simplicate Interactive was contracted by ICON Digital, a media production company, to assist with digital campaigns. The team provided a range of design services, helped with information architecture, CMS, and programming to address the clients' issues. The process involved Simplicate working directly with the clients after receiving a brief from ICON Digital. The collaboration, which ran from January 2011 to July 2021, saw an investment of over $100,000.
